Why Choose Sliding Patio Doors?
Before diving into the setup procedure, let's rapidly explore the advantages of sliding patio doors:
- Space Efficiency: Sliding doors open horizontally, supplying more area compared to traditional swinging doors.
- Natural Light: With big glass panels, they improve natural light in your home.
- Accessibility: They supply simple access to patio areas, decks, or gardens.
- Energy Efficiency: Modern sliding doors featured energy-efficient choices that can assist reduce heating & cooling costs.

The Installation Process
1. Measure the Opening
The really primary step in the setup process is to determine the existing door frame or opening. Utilize a determining tape to figure out the height and width. Guarantee you determine multiple points and take the smallest measurement to ensure that the brand-new door will fit properly.
2. Prepare the Area
Before you start eliminating the old door, clear the location around the door frame and safeguard the flooring. A ground cloth can help collect particles. It's likewise crucial to ensure you have sufficient ventilation in case any dust or particulates become airborne.
3. Eliminate the Old Door
Thoroughly remove the old patio door. If it is a sliding door, you may require to lift it out of the track. Get rid of any surrounding components, consisting of the trim, and inspect the condition of the frame for any damage that might need repair before installing the new door.
4. Install the New Door Frame
- Dry Fit the Frame: Position the new frame into the opening without fastening it to see how well it fits.
- Secure the Frame: Begin leveling the frame and use shims if necessary to ensure it is straight and level. When positioned correctly, protect it in location with screws or nails.
- Check for Level: Utilize your level again to make sure the frame remains straight before proceeding.
5. Set Up the Sliding Doors
- Insert the Bottom Track: Depending on the door design, you might require to protect the bottom track initially. Follow the maker's directions for this step.
- Hang the Panels: Lift each door panel into location. Make sure that they slide efficiently within their tracks.
- Set Up the Top Track: Secure the leading track if needed, making certain the doors are aligned.
6. Add Weather Stripping and Trim
After effectively installing the doors, the next step is to include weather stripping to ensure that they are energy effective. Set up the trim around the frame, hiding any gaps and adding an ended up look.
7. Final Adjustments
Once the setup is total, evaluate the moving mechanism to guarantee the doors open and close perfectly. Make any needed adjustments, and make sure that locks and manages are correctly installed.
8. Caulking and Finishing Touches
Usage caulk around the frame to seal any spaces and protect versus moisture. Make sure the caulk is smooth for a refined appearance.
Upkeep Tips for Sliding Patio Doors
When your moving patio doors are installed, keeping them will guarantee durability:
- Regular Cleaning: Clean the glass with a gentle glass cleaner. Dust and dirt can collect on the tracks, so routine cleansing is essential.
- Lubricate Tracks: Regularly lube the tracks with a silicone-based lubricant to prevent sticking and guarantee smooth operation.
- Inspect Seals: Inspect the seals and weather condition removing for wear, changing them as needed to keep energy effectiveness.
